It uses a micro-controller board like Arduino to detect the time between the stimulus and the player\u2019s response, often displayed in milliseconds on an LCD or LED screen. The game helps improve reflexes, hand-eye coordination, and concentration. It can be single-player or multiplayer, with options to track scores or increase difficulty.
